Output fba4cf286b13269ecea9ad53e43b101c53e8f17fa26e23544c19fc642693774e:1

value
151683827
script pubkey
OP_0 OP_PUSHBYTES_32 3df12a2a4a4b2e04b98cb68326a23e446f168877ad5ab572b8908c2411684604
address
bc1q8hcj52j2fvhqfwvvk6pjdg37g3h3dzrh44dt2u4cjzxzgytggczqatv3f3
transaction
fba4cf286b13269ecea9ad53e43b101c53e8f17fa26e23544c19fc642693774e
spent
true